PROCEDURE

实验过程

A glass microwave reaction vessel was charged with 2-chloro-5-iodo-N-(6-methoxypyridin-3-yl)pyrimidin-4-amine (160 mg, 0.441 mmol), morpholine (0.077 mL, 0.883 mmol) and ethanol (3 mL). The reaction mixture was stirred and heated in a Emrys Optimizer microwave reactor (Personal Chemistry, Biotage AB, Inc., Upssala, Sweden) at 140° C. for 20 min. The reaction mixture was diluted with water (10 mL) and extracted with EtOAc (2×30 mL). The organic extract was washed with saturated NaCl (10 mL) and dried over Na2SO4. The solution was filtered and concentrated in vacuo to give the crude material as an off-white solid. The crude product was purified by silica gel chromatography eluting with 50% EtOAc/hexanes to give 5-iodo-N-(6-methoxypyridin-3-yl)-2-morpholinopyrimidin-4-amine (162 mg, 0.392 mmol, 89% yield). 1H NMR (300 MHz, CDCl3) δ 8.26 (d, J=1.90 Hz, 1H); 8.20 (s, 1H); 7.72 (dd, J=8.77, 2.34 Hz, 1H); 6.75 (d, J=8.92 Hz, 1H); 6.67 (s, 1H); 3.95 (s, 3H); 3.68 (d, J=5.26 Hz, 8H). m/z (ESI, +ve ion) 414.0 (M+H)+.
